A number of different genes have been identified as affecting skin color and there are probably more as yet unidentified. Each of these genes likely has several regulatory protein factors affecting their expression, and those proteins are coded for by yet more genes. Thus there are many genes, some of which have multiple alleles, involved in determining skin color. What property of skin color does this multigene foundation not explain?
